Course Details

Unit 1: Introduction to Festive Food Pairings
Unit 2: Understanding Flavor Profiles in Holiday Cuisine
Unit 3: Wine & Dine: Perfecting Wine & Festive Food Matching
Unit 4: Craft Beer & Seasonal Delights: Pairing Festive Foods with Craft Beers
Unit 5: Cocktail Hour: Mixing Festive Drinks with Holiday Bites
Unit 6: Cheese Please: Curating Cheese Platters for Festive Gatherings
Unit 7: Vegan & Vegetarian Options: Plant-based Festive Food Pairings
Unit 8: International Festive Foods: Exploring Diverse Cultures & Flavors
Unit 9: Dessert Delights: Pairing Festive Sweets with Drinks
Unit 10: Planning a Festive Menu: Balancing Flavors & Dietary Restrictions
